刷知乎摸魚?推薦這個VSCode神器
本文為?牛岱?的原創(chuàng)文章
你是否已經(jīng)厭倦了知乎 Web 端文本編輯器糟糕的使用體驗和時而出現(xiàn)的奇怪 Bug?
身為程序員的你是否想用你最熟悉的 Markdown 語法寫答案,并且獲得最佳的代碼塊語法高亮?
攥寫專業(yè)答案的時候,你是否想將用 Latex 語法寫答案,獲得最佳的數(shù)學(xué)公式支持體驗?
VSCode-Zhihu 來臨,讓這一切成為可能!

? Zhihu On VSCode
基于 VSCode 的知乎客戶端提供包括閱讀,搜索,創(chuàng)作,發(fā)布等一站式服務(wù),內(nèi)容加載速度比 Web 端更快,創(chuàng)新的 Markdown-Latex 混合語法讓內(nèi)容創(chuàng)作者更方便地插入代碼塊,數(shù)學(xué)公式,并一鍵發(fā)布至知乎平臺。
? Features
登錄
二維碼/賬密登錄
創(chuàng)作
內(nèi)容創(chuàng)作
內(nèi)容發(fā)布
一鍵上傳圖片
瀏覽
個性推薦
實時熱榜
搜索全站
收藏夾
? Reference
圖標按鈕
快捷鍵
? 登錄
進入主頁面,左側(cè)最上方欄為個人中心,點擊登錄圖標,或使用?Ctrl + Shift + P?打開命令面板,搜索并執(zhí)行?Zhihu: Login?命令。
選擇登錄方式:
二維碼
選擇二維碼登陸后,會彈出二維碼頁面,打開知乎 APP,掃碼后點擊確認登錄:
賬號密碼
視情況,插件會加載并顯示驗證碼,提示你輸入驗證碼,輸入后,再依次根據(jù)提示輸入手機號和密碼即可。
登錄成功后會有問候語,推薦欄會自動刷新出你的個性簽名和頭像:


?個性推薦
登陸成功后,個性推薦板塊會自動刷新,提供你的個性推薦內(nèi)容:

內(nèi)容可能為答案,問題,或文章,點擊條目,就會打開VSCode知乎頁面:

? 搜索
點擊搜索按鈕,或搜索命令?Zhihu: Search Items,搜索全站知乎內(nèi)容:

? 內(nèi)容創(chuàng)作
新建一個后綴名為.md的文件,若不需要數(shù)學(xué)公式,只需要按照你最熟悉的 Markdown 語法寫即可,右鍵點擊?Zhihu: Preview?可預(yù)覽答案:

Latex 語法支持
為了更好地支持數(shù)學(xué)公式的寫作,知乎定制的 Markdown 轉(zhuǎn)換器提供了 Latex 語法拓展,語法示例:
$$
|\vec{A}|=\sqrt{A_x^2 + A_y^2 + A_z^2}.
$$
用?$$?包圍的部分會被當做 latex 語言進行解析,生成知乎的數(shù)學(xué)公式,比如上方的數(shù)學(xué)公式發(fā)布至知乎會生成如下公式:

代碼塊:
記得聲明語言標簽, 這樣發(fā)布至知乎的答案才能獲得正確的語法高亮,示例如下:
```java
public class Apple {
public Apple() {}
}
```
發(fā)布后會提供 java 的語法高亮:

由于知乎服務(wù)端的限制,表格暫不支持,答案中的表格會被服務(wù)端過濾。
內(nèi)容發(fā)布
鏈接掃描 ?
若你想在特定的問題下回答,或想修改自己的某個原有回答,就將問題/答案鏈接以?#! https://...?的格式放置于答案的第一行,發(fā)布時,插件會自動掃描識別,發(fā)布至相應(yīng)的問題下,或修改原有的答案。
比如,你想在?輕功是否真的存在,其在科學(xué)上可以解釋嗎??該問題下回答問題, 只需將
#! https://www.zhihu.com/question/19602618
若是你已經(jīng)創(chuàng)作過的答案, 則將答案的鏈接, 形如:
#! https://www.zhihu.com/question/355223335/answer/1003461264
的鏈接復(fù)制至文件頂部即可。
若插件沒有在首行掃描到鏈接,則會詢問創(chuàng)作者接下來的操作,你可以選擇發(fā)布新文章,或從收藏夾中選取相應(yīng)問題,發(fā)布至相應(yīng)問題下:

發(fā)布文章
選擇發(fā)布文章后,會繼續(xù)提示你輸入文章標題,輸入完成后,按下回車,當前的文檔就會以文章的形式發(fā)布至你的賬號。
從收藏夾中選取
關(guān)于如何管理收藏夾,請移至?收藏夾。
插件會提示選擇你收藏過的問題:

選擇后,答案就會發(fā)布至相應(yīng)的答案下(若已在該答案下發(fā)布過問題,請用頂部鏈接的方式來發(fā)布!)。
?收藏夾
? 添加收藏
不管是文章,答案,還是問題,在知乎頁面頂欄的右側(cè),都會看到一個粉色的星狀圖標:

? 查看收藏
收藏的內(nèi)容會在左側(cè)下方顯示,插件會自動分類:

? 刪除收藏
鼠標移至相應(yīng)的行,會出現(xiàn)叉狀圖標,點擊即可刪除:

?上傳圖片
一篇優(yōu)質(zhì)的答案,離不開圖片,知乎插件提供了三種非常便攜的圖片上傳方式,支持上傳?.gif,?.png,?.jpg?格式,且在圖片上傳的時候自動在當前 Markdown 光標所在行自動生成圖片鏈接,無需創(chuàng)作者手動管理,Windows,MacOS,Linux 全平臺支持。
從粘貼板上傳圖片
調(diào)用?Zhihu: PasteImage?命令,自動將系統(tǒng)粘貼板中的圖片上傳至知乎圖床,并生成相應(yīng)鏈接。
快捷鍵為?ctrl+z p(,也可以通過打開命令行面板搜索命令。
工作區(qū)中右鍵上傳
在當前VSCode打開的文件夾內(nèi)部,右鍵單擊即可上傳+生成鏈接:

可以看到,可以將文件的路徑復(fù)制至剪貼板,再調(diào)用?Zhihu: PasteImageFromPath?命令,插件會自動將該路徑的文件上傳至知乎圖床,生成鏈接。
打開文件瀏覽器選擇圖片
在正在編輯的 Markdown 文檔下右鍵,可以看到菜單項?Zhihu: Upload Image From Explorer,點擊即可打開文件管理器,選擇一張圖片點擊確定即可。

? 圖標按鈕
點擊左側(cè)活動欄的知乎按鈕,進入知乎插件頁面,在推薦的上方可以看到三個按鈕,對應(yīng)的命令分別為?Zhihu: Login(登錄),Zhihu: Refresh(刷新),?Zhihu: Search(搜素)。

最右側(cè)的更多欄點開,可以看到?Zhihu: Logout?(注銷) 命令按鈕:

在 Markdown 頁面內(nèi),可以在編輯窗口的右上角看到兩個按鈕:

左側(cè)的為?Zhihu: Publish(發(fā)布答案),右側(cè)的為?Zhihu: Preview?(預(yù)覽答案)。
回復(fù)?【關(guān)閉】學(xué)關(guān)閉微信朋友圈廣告 回復(fù)?【實戰(zhàn)】獲取20套實戰(zhàn)源碼 回復(fù)?【福利】獲取最新微信支付有獎勵 回復(fù)?【被刪】學(xué)查看你哪個好友刪除了你巧 回復(fù)?【訪客】學(xué)微信查看朋友圈訪客記錄 回復(fù)?【卡通】學(xué)制作微信卡通頭像 回復(fù)?【python】學(xué)微獲取全套0基礎(chǔ)Python知識手冊 回復(fù)?【2019】獲取2019 .NET 開發(fā)者峰會資料PPT 玩轉(zhuǎn) Windows Terminal
推薦:3款爬蟲神器插件




